MAME can overclock any system it emulates. This includes the SNES, which nothing else can overclock, and the genesis, which very few systems oc. In the test videos posted, there does not seem to be any errors. But theoretically 200% OC should break these games. Very interesting.

Also even at 200%, Gradius III still has massive slowdown.

Pretty much everything in Castlevania is just a manifestation of chaos and evil in various forms, with those shapes changing from century to century. They aren't the "real deal", more like a replica that exists to impede the vampire hunters. Genuinely unique entities are quite rare.

Naw brug, shareware went away because the internet made it easier for companies to distribute demos and take orders from a centralized location.
